#ffde58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ffde58 is composed of 100% red, 87.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 48.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 67.3%. #ffde58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#ffbd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#ffde58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ffde58 has RGB values of R:255, G:222,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.65, K:0. Its decimal value is 16768600.

Shades and Tints of #ffde58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0800 is the darkest color, while #fffd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ffde58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2afa5 is the less saturated color, while #ffde58 is the most saturated one.
